Factors Affecting Cost
- Soil Type: Different soil types such as clay, sand, or rock can significantly impact excavation costs.
- Depth of Excavation: Deeper excavations generally require more labor and equipment.
- Pipe Material: The type of pipe being installed, such as PVC, metal, or concrete, can affect the overall cost.
- Accessibility: How easy it is to access the site can influence labor and equipment costs.
- Permits and Regulations: Local permits and regulatory requirements can add to the overall cost.
- Weather Conditions: Adverse weather can slow down the project and increase costs.
- Labor Costs: The cost of skilled labor in Kaysville, UT can vary and impact the overall budget.
Average Costs for Common Tasks
Task Description | Average Cost (USD) |
---|---|
Basic Trenching (per linear foot) | $10 - $15 |
Deep Excavation (per linear foot) | $20 - $30 |
Pipe Installation (per linear foot) | $5 - $10 |
Rock Excavation (per cubic yard) | $50 - $100 |
Permit Fees | $50 - $200 |
Soil Testing | $200 - $500 |
Equipment Rental (per day) | $100 - $300 |
